SIPLOWGUY Posted October 24, 2011 Share Posted October 24, 2011 My engine code on my 66 Cutlass is W21G725L. I have a red air cleaner. Is this the high compression engine?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
rocketraider Posted October 24, 2011 Share Posted October 24, 2011 In 1966, W with an L suffix indicates a 9.0:1 compression 4-barrel 330 engine in F85/Cutlass.So, no, you do not have the HC engine for that year (10.25:1 G suffix) but 9:1 will be easier to live with and feed. The 10.25 "Ultra High Compression" engines meant what they said about "premium fuel only".I'm not 100% positive, but I think all 4-barrel 330 engines in Cutlass got red aircleaners that year.
